Comparing Nagoya and Seoul: Average gross pay is 2% higher in Seoul. Cost of living is 2% cheaper in Seoul. With higher take-home and lower expenses, Seoul is a more financially comfortable place to live with an affordability score of 7.5/10 compared to 7.3/10.
